​Good Morning,
 
My name is Angela Werstine, I am a local self-taught artist, and for almost a decade now I have been a professional artist in my region. A few years ago I donated an 8 ft. by four ft. original piece titled “Immaculate” to St. Mary’s Hospital that now hangs in the main foyer. I have held over a hundred well received art exhibits, been nominated twice for the Visual Arts Excellence Award, Received two grants from the Ontario Arts Council, taken part in many festivals, exhibited for beautiful museums and galleries, churches and bars, I have been in many publications, radio spots and live interviews in the community for my work.
 
Over the past little while I have taken a step back from the “Art” spotlight to work on new projects and come up with a game plan for my work.
 
I have been keeping this major project a secret for many months now, I didn’t want to distract myself from my goal and dream, and I didn’t want to share until it was ready. It was about 7 years ago when I mentioned to Adam (my husband) how cool it would be to have all of my work in a book, like other artists. I wanted to be able to walk into a bookstore and see my art in an actual book in the artist section. I never pursued this dream until now. I didn’t think a boring coffee table book would be enough. One day a few long months ago, it hit me… I was going to turn my existing work into an adult colouring book. Since that moment I have been furiously drawing every day. I now have over 800 pieces completed that I have turned into 9 Adult colouring books, the first of which I have just self published. They all are varying in different subject matters, but still having the foundation on my own unique style. Adam and I have ventured out to bookstores to see what other artists are doing and why the world is freaking out for colouring. What we noticed was that almost all of the books out there today all pretty much look the same, Flora and Fauna, landscapes, cityscapes and such.
 
 
What makes me stand out from the rest is the fact that I draw the human form in a simplistic yet complicated manner. Over the past ten years I have spent thousands of hours colouring in my work, it has relaxed me in an unimaginable way. It has quieted my brain, slowed my thoughts and relieved a lot of stress. After completing each piece I would look at it and think, holy crap I did that. I brought them to life. Now, the world has their chance to do the same. I have taken my most popular and favorite pieces that I have ever done and transformed them into hand drawn completely unique pieces for the world to bring to life with colour.
 
This project has been the greatest experience I have ever had in regards to my art. I love drawing, I love creating, and I want to share it with all of you!  I have no words to actually describe to you what doing this has meant to me. How important of a project this has become.
 
My first proof came in the mail the a few weeks ago and to hold a physical book in my hand with my name on it was a dream come true. The book now has sold about a hundred copies in just two weeks! The book can be found at the Button Factory in Waterloo, Moksha Yoga, Winterberry (Elmira), Blue Bamboo, and lots of homes in Ontario. The book is also being sold on Amazon worldwide. 
 
Simply Complicated Vol. 1 centers around beautiful Yoga poses as well as a new collection I have done that focuses on intricate Zentangels. Each piece still using my unique style and focusing on the human form.
 
This is a book you are going to want, for yourself, your neighbor, your mother, her friend and anyone else that loves to colour.
 
I now welcome the world to Angela Werstine’s SIMPLY COMPLICATED!
 
I am also planning on turning a few of my pieces into huge colouring posters and holding a weekly colouring night event in the area! A chance for adults to come out to a local, pub or bar, have a few drinks and unwind with some colouring. Its a wonderful chance to network and meet new people. It is a huge event in Toronto, but no one has brought it here yet, until now! I want to be the first to bring live colouring nights to Waterloo region. I think it would be a really fun and entertaining experience. I have spoken to a few venues around town and think I have found the perfect fit!

Angela Werstine has been a professional Canadian Artist for almost a decade now, she has been a nominee twice for Visual Arts Excellence Awards in her region, for her beautiful moving black and white pieces. Angela has also done hundreds of well received art exhibits throughout Ontario. Her work has been publicized countless times in newspapers, magazines, tv spots and radio. Her shows have drawn fans from all over for her unique way of seeing the human form, she presents it in such a way that you either feel like you are seeing yourself, or that the pieces are moving. Now was the time for Angela to get her fans involved in her art, give them the opportunity to collaborate on a big scale and give their own input on the finished product by using their own imagination to finish the pieces.  
 
Angela Werstine has now turned her stunning monochromatic pieces into a hand drawn, beautifully intricate adult colouring book. 
 
Simply Complicated Vol. 1 is devoted to peaceful Yoga posses as well as intricate Zentangels featuring the beautiful human form. This wonderful new colouring book features strong women surrounded by calming patterns and designs. Each piece has been delicately hand drawn, laying down the foundation for you to bring to life with colour.  
 
Colouring Books around the world have focused on flora and fauna, landscapes and cityscapes, Simply Complicated is a new series devoted to the human body and inner relaxation, mindfulness and ultimate calmness.Let your creative juices flow on every page.
